Einführung in Nmap und Netzwerkscanning
Was ist Nmap?
Nmap (Network Mapper) ist ein leistungsstarkes und quelloffenes Netzwerkscanning-Tool, das für die Netzwerkermittlung und Sicherheitsüberprüfung verwendet wird. Es wird von Cybersicherheitsexperten, Netzwerkadministratoren und Forschern weit verbreitet eingesetzt, um Informationen über Netzwerkknoten, Dienste und Betriebssysteme zu sammeln.
Grundlagen des Netzwerkscannings
Netzwerkscanning ist der Prozess der Identifizierung aktiver Knoten, offener Ports, laufender Dienste und anderer Informationen über ein Netzwerk. Nmap bietet verschiedene Scanning-Techniken, um dies zu erreichen, darunter:
- TCP Connect Scan
- SYN Scan
- UDP Scan
- Idle/Zombie Scan
- und mehr
Diese Scanning-Techniken können verwendet werden, um wertvolle Informationen über ein Zielnetzwerk zu sammeln, was für das Verständnis der Angriffsfläche und die Identifizierung potenzieller Sicherheitslücken von entscheidender Bedeutung ist.
Anwendungsfälle von Nmap
Nmap kann in einer Vielzahl von Szenarien eingesetzt werden, darunter:
- Netzwerkabbildung und Inventur
- Sicherheitslückenidentifizierung
- Sicherheitsbewertungen
- Penetrationstests
- Netzwerkfehlerbehebung
- und mehr
Durch das Verständnis der Fähigkeiten von Nmap können Cybersicherheitsexperten es nutzen, um ihre Sicherheitslage zu verbessern und potenzielle Bedrohungen zu identifizieren.
Installation und Ausführung von Nmap
Nmap ist für verschiedene Betriebssysteme verfügbar, darunter Linux, Windows und macOS. In diesem Tutorial verwenden wir Ubuntu 22.04 als Beispielplattform.
Um Nmap auf Ubuntu 22.04 zu installieren, führen Sie den folgenden Befehl aus:
sudo apt-get update
sudo apt-get install nmap
Nach der Installation können Sie Nmap mit dem folgenden Befehl ausführen:
nmap <target_ip_or_hostname>
Dies führt einen grundlegenden TCP Connect Scan auf dem Zielhost durch und zeigt die Ergebnisse an.